The Trampery is a purpose-led enterprise dedicated to making business a positive force in society. We provide workspaces, venues, training and management services in pursuit of our mission.

The Trampery Old Street, located at 239 Old Street, EC1V 9EY, is situated in a vibrant area of London with excellent transport links that facilitate easy movement throughout the city and beyond. The area is well-served by various modes of transport, making it a convenient hub for both local commuters and visitors.
View more
Tube:
The nearest tube station to The Trampery Old Street is Old Street Station, which is just a short walk away. This station is part of the Northern Line, providing direct access to key destinations in London. Commuters can travel south to locations such as Bank and London Bridge, or head north to areas like Highgate and Mill Hill East. The Northern Line is known for its frequent service, which ensures that passengers can rely on timely connections. Additionally, the station has step-free access, making it accessible for those with mobility difficulties.
Train:
For those looking to travel further afield, the nearest mainline train station is Liverpool Street Station, which is a short distance from The Trampery Old Street. Liverpool Street Station serves as a significant hub for trains heading to various destinations in East Anglia, as well as connections to the London Underground and the Elizabeth Line. This makes it easy for commuters to reach destinations such as Cambridge, Stansted Airport, and beyond. The station is well-equipped with amenities, including shops and eateries, catering to travelers' needs.
Bus:
The bus network surrounding The Trampery Old Street is extensive, offering numerous routes that connect to various parts of London. Several bus stops are located nearby, providing access to routes such as the 55, 243, and 394, among others. These buses serve popular destinations including Shoreditch, Islington, and the City of London. The frequent service of London buses makes them a reliable option for short journeys and connecting to other transport links. The bus stops are well-marked, and real-time information is usually available, making it easy for passengers to plan their journeys.
Bicycle:
Cycling is another popular mode of transport in the area, and The Trampery Old Street is well-equipped to accommodate cyclists. The vicinity features dedicated bike lanes and routes, facilitating safe and efficient cycling. Additionally, several bike-sharing schemes, such as Santander Cycles, have docking stations nearby, allowing users to rent bicycles for short trips around the city. The location's proximity to major cycling routes enhances its appeal for those who prefer a more active form of transport. With bike parking facilities available, cyclists can easily secure their bikes while they work or explore the local area.
Overall, The Trampery Old Street enjoys a strategic position with comprehensive transport links that cater to a variety of commuting needs, ensuring seamless connectivity within London and beyond.
